Bene Beraq

Bene Beraq or Bene Berak both: bēˈnē bēˈrăk [key], town, central Israel, near Tel Aviv. Famous for its academy under Rabbi Akiba's direction, it had six Talmudic academies by the 1990s. It is a suburb of Tel Aviv; its population is predominantly Orthodox Jewish.
